Steps to a Complete Application

Check whether your field requires a preadmission application

Some fields require a preadmission application before applicants can apply. Please check the field of study website or email the graduate field assistant for your field.

Submit the following materials online with your application

  1. Online application form
  2. Application fee
  3. Personal statement
  4. Transcripts (and English translations if required)
  5. Test scores
  6. Recommendations

Check admissions requirements with your graduate field

While the Graduate School establishes minimum requirements, fields may set additional requirements for test scores or additional application materials. (See the graduate field website or the catalog page on our website for application requirements by field.)

It is the applicant’s responsibility to check with the proposed field and to send all materials no later than the field’s application deadline.

We suggest creating a checklist of materials to be sent directly to your field.

Timely arrival of all application materials will prevent delays in application processing.

Consider costs and funding

Application for merit-based aid-fellowships, assistantships, and tuition awards is part of the application for admission; no additional form is needed. All applicants are eligible to be considered for merit-based aid.

All awards are made by the field.

Complete the application

Once your application is complete and all test scores and letters of recommendaton are received, it will be reviewed on an individual basis by faculty in your proposed program.

Final decisions on admissibility are made only after all factors and credentials related to your educational background have been considered.
